Detailed Fragrance Profile and Olfactory Architecture

The composition of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au is structured around a classic pyramidal fragrance model, ensuring a gradual release of aromatic compounds. This structural integrity is what allows the scent to transition from a refreshing opening to a deep, romantic finish.

The top notes constitute the first impression of the fragrance. In the case of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au, these initial notes are comprised of Lavender, Water Lotus, and Water Mint. The inclusion of Water Lotus and Water Mint provides an immediate sense of aquatic freshness and clarity, which tempers the herbal quality of the Lavender. For the wearer, this means the initial application is characterized by a crisp, luminous quality that feels rejuvenating and airy.

As the top notes dissipate, the heart notes emerge to define the core character of the fragrance. The heart of this scent features Magnolia and Rose. Magnolia provides a creamy, opulent floralcy that acts as the centerpiece of the fragrance, while the Rose adds a timeless, romantic dimension. The interaction between these two florals creates a dense, velvety texture that embodies the romantic narrative described by the brand. This phase of the fragrance is where the "forever-love story" becomes most apparent, offering a sophisticated floral bouquet that is both lush and refined.

The final stage of the fragrance's evolution is found in the base notes, which provide the foundation and longevity of the scent.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au utilizes Amber, Cedarwood, and Musk as its base. These notes are slower to evaporate and serve to anchor the more volatile floral notes. Amber provides a creamy warmth, Cedarwood adds a subtle woody structure, and Musk ensures a luminous, skin-like finish. The real-world consequence of this base is a lingering sensuality that remains on the skin long after the initial floral brightness has faded.

Olfactory Layer Key Ingredients Sensory Impact
Top Notes Lavender, Water Lotus, Water Mint Fresh, Aquatic, Herbal
Heart Notes Magnolia, Rose Romantic, Opulent, Floral
Base Notes Amber, Cedarwood, Musk Warm, Luminous, Sensual

The Role of Floral Musks in Modern Perfumery

The classification of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au as a floral musk signifies its position in the fragrance hierarchy. Floral musks are designed to bridge the gap between the ethereal, fleeting nature of flowers and the grounded, enduring nature of animalic or synthetic musks.

In this specific fragrance, the "luminous musk" mentioned in the description works in tandem with the "creamy amber" to create a halo effect around the magnolia. This prevents the floral notes from becoming too cloying or overly sweet, instead maintaining a sophisticated balance that is described as confident and sensual. The addition of water-based notes (Lotus and Mint) in the top layer further modernizes the floral musk, preventing it from feeling like a traditional, heavy floral and instead making it feel contemporary and breathable.

Practical Application and Usage Strategy for Samples

To maximize the value of a 1.5ml Estée Lauder sample, the consumer should employ a systematic testing method. Because the volume is limited, a strategic application process ensures that the full olfactory journey is experienced.

First, the sample should be applied to pulse points, such as the wrists and the neck, where the skin's natural heat helps to diffuse the fragrance. This allows the user to observe the transition from the Water Mint and Lotus top notes to the heart of Magnolia and Rose. Second, the user should avoid rubbing the wrists together, as this can break down the molecular structure of the top notes and distort the intended scent profile.

By using the sample over several days, the consumer can evaluate the "sillage"—the trail left by the fragrance—and the "longevity"—how long the Amber and Musk base notes remain detectable. This is the only way to truly determine if the Eau de Toilette concentration meets their requirements for a daily scent or if they would prefer a more concentrated version of the fragrance.

Scent Profiles in Contrast: Aquatic vs. Romantic Floral

To understand the unique position of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au, it is useful to compare it with other fragrance profiles, such as the Acqua di Gio for women. While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au focuses on a romantic, floral-musk narrative, Acqua di Gio emphasizes a natural simplicity and authenticity, evoking the sea and water.

Acqua di Gio utilizes fresh notes of sweet melon and pear, contrasted with Hyacinth, Jasmine, Rose, and Lily. Its base consists of Musk and Sandalwood. In contrast,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au moves away from the aquatic-fruit opening and instead leans into the herbal-aquatic blend of Lavender and Water Mint. Where Acqua di Gio seeks to evoke the serenity of the ocean,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au seeks to evoke the passion of a romantic story.

Feature Beautiful Magnolia L’Eau Acqua di Gio (Women)
Primary Theme Romantic / Love Story Sea and Water / Authenticity
Key Top Notes Lavender, Water Lotus, Water Mint Sweet Melon, Pear
Key Heart Notes Magnolia, Rose Hyacinth, Jasmine, Rose, Lily
Key Base Notes Amber, Cedarwood, Musk Musk, Sandalwood
Character Confident and Sensual Simple and Serene
